BURNETT COUNTY ZONING ADMINISTRATION <br /> BURNETT COUNTY GOVERNMENT CENTER <br /> 7410 County Road K, #102 Phone (715) 349-2138 <br /> Siren, Wisconsin 54872 <br /> July 3, 2003 <br /> Chuck and Joan Threet U� <br /> 5420 14`h Avenue South <br /> Minneapolis, MN 55417 <br /> Dear Mr. and Mrs. Threet: <br /> In reviewing your Land Use/Building permit, an onsite inspection was done. This onsite <br /> found the cabin setback at only 70 feet from the ordinary high water mark. Because this <br /> structure is less than 75 feet, additions are limited to size and location. (See enclosed <br /> Shoreland Development Guide- structures between 40 and 75 feet from ordinary high <br /> water mark). <br /> An addition to the side of your cabin could be allowed to a maximum of 144 square feet. <br /> Mitigation would be required for issuance. This mitigation would require a shoreline <br /> buffer restoration and removal of nonconforming accessory structures if present. <br /> Please contact this office for additional questions or permit requirements. <br /> Sincerely, <br /> Jim Flanigan <br /> Zoning Administrator <br /> JF:mb <br /> Enc. <br />
